Kubernetes “原因”;apiserver收到一个错误,该错误不是未版本化的";来自kube apiserver的错误

Kubernetes “原因”;apiserver收到一个错误,该错误不是未版本化的";来自kube apiserver的错误,kubernetes,Kubernetes,在将kubernetes从1.0.6升级到1.1.3的过程中,当我的任何kube master或etcd主机出现故障时,我现在看到在滚动升级过程中出现以下一系列错误。我们目前有一台主机,两台etcd主机 2015-12-11T19:30:19.061+00:00 kube-master1 [err] [kube-apiserver] E1211 19:30:18.726490 26551 errors.go:62] apiserver received an error that is no

在将kubernetes从1.0.6升级到1.1.3的过程中,当我的任何kube master或etcd主机出现故障时,我现在看到在滚动升级过程中出现以下一系列错误。我们目前有一台主机,两台etcd主机

2015-12-11T19:30:19.061+00:00 kube-master1 [err] [kube-apiserver] E1211 19:30:18.726490   26551 errors.go:62] apiserver received an error that is not an unversioned.Status: too old resource version: 3871210 (3871628)
2015-12-11T19:30:19.075+00:00 kube-master1 [err] [kube-apiserver] E1211 19:30:18.733331   26551 errors.go:62] apiserver received an error that is not an unversioned.Status: too old resource version: 3871156 (3871628)
2015-12-11T19:30:19.081+00:00 kube-master1 [err] [kube-apiserver] E1211 19:30:18.736569   26551 errors.go:62] apiserver received an error that is not an unversioned.Status: too old resource version: 3871623 (3871628)
2015-12-11T19:30:19.095+00:00 kube-master1 [err] [kube-apiserver] E1211 19:30:18.740328   26551 errors.go:62] apiserver received an error that is not an unversioned.Status: too old resource version: 3871622 (3871628)
2015-12-11T19:30:19.110+00:00 kube-master1 [err] [kube-apiserver] E1211 19:30:18.742972   26551 errors.go:62] apiserver received an error that is not an unversioned.Status: too old resource version: 3871210 (3871628)
我相信这些错误是由默认情况下添加--watch cache选项引起的。这些错误在滚动升级结束时停止


如果可以安全地忽略这些错误,我想知道如何解释这些错误,以及如何在将来更改系统以避免这些错误(为了更长期的解决方案)。

是-正如您所建议的,这些错误与apiserver中从内存缓存中为手表提供服务的新功能有关

如果我理解正确,这里发生的是: -您升级(或通常重新启动)了apiserver -这会导致所有现有的监视连接终止 -apiserver成功启动后,将重新生成其内部内存缓存 -由于watch可能会有一些延迟,所以客户端(正在更新其watch连接)可能会稍微落后 -这导致生成此类错误,并迫使客户端重新登录并从新的点开始监视

IIUC,这些错误只在升级时出现,在升级后消失-所以这很好

换句话说,这样的错误可能会在更新时出现(或者通常在apiserver重新启动后立即出现)。在这种情况下,可以安全地忽略它们


事实上,这些不应该是错误-我们可能会将它们更改为警告。

是的,这就是情况,我感谢您的帮助。我同意将这些错误降级为警告更为恰当。希望有什么东西可以得到固定下来的线!